PROTEIN FUNCTION
Protein function (UniProt)i

Useful information about the protein provided by UniProt.

Transmembrane glycoprotein expressed by T-cells and natural killer (NK) cells and their precursors 1. Plays a costimulatory role in T-cell activation upon binding to its ligand K12/SECTM1 2. In turn, mediates the production of cytokines such as IL-2 3. On resting NK-cells, CD7 activation results in a significant induction of interferon-gamma levels 4.... show less

Gene summary (Entrez)i

Useful information about the gene from Entrez

This gene encodes a transmembrane protein which is a member of the immunoglobulin superfamily. This protein is found on thymocytes and mature T cells. It plays an essential role in T-cell interactions and also in T-cell/B-cell interaction during early lymphoid development. [provided by RefSeq, Jul 2008]... show less
